Controller

Crystal Lake Country Club is in search of a self-directed and experienced Controller to oversee all financial, accounting, and human resources activities of the Club. The successful candidate will be responsible for budget management, financial analysis, payroll, forecasting, accounts payable, accounts receivable, and financial reporting. This position is responsible for the entire accounting function and ensures adequate controls and procedures are in place to safeguard assets and the completeness/accuracy of financial statements.  Other responsibilities include the training and supervision of the Assistant Accounting Manager in their daily work to ensure the department provides accurate and timely financial information for the club’s management.  Key areas within human resources areas of responsibility include policy and procedure compliance and ongoing employee benefits administration. 

This is an excellent opportunity for a professional who thrives in a service-oriented environment and is comfortable working independently and with management/club members.  

DUTIES OR FUNCTIONS:

Financial statement preparation and timely issuance of results to GM and owner Board of Directors. Preparation and update to the annual Operating and Capital Budget. Reconciliation of various balance sheet accounts to the general ledger including Fixed Asset accounts and reconciliations to subsidiary ledgers. Knowledge of 1099 and 8027 requirements, alcohol regulations as related to record keeping, liquor tax, Sales and Use Tax procedures and form preparation and business license administration. Supervise Assistant Accounting Manager in all aspects of payroll, general cashier, accounts payable and club accounts receivable. Responsible for timely issuance of member billing/statement invoice processing and purchase order control procedures. Responsible for cash management procedures including coding, consolidated cash deposit procedures. Partner with Club department heads in reviewing monthly financial results and annual operating Budget. Communicate regularly with GM to ensure operating opportunities are realized and any significant issues surface. Assist in all other projects as requested by the General Manager. Responsible for completing the annual audit and appropriate tax reporting requirements. Handles all IT, Comcast, computers, internet activities (along with GM) Handles all HR activities along with GM Handles all health insurance, dental vision along with GM Helps prepare BOD meeting with financial statements, membership reporting, senior list along with GM Tackles daily member issues with statements, questions, emails, etc. Facilitates all invoice tracking, Chicago title, payouts for renovations Performs bi-weekly payroll, set up of new payroll system Helps prepare clubs annual prepaid letter, dues increase, assessment, holiday fund, etc

 

QUALIFICATIONS:

Microsoft Excel, Word and PowerPoint proficiency Excellent organization, communication and interpersonal skills Flexible to work varying schedules

 

EXPERIENCE REQUIRED:

Minimum of 5 years’ experience in various job functions in accounting. Prior supervisory experience in accounting and/or a mastery of all the functions which this position supervises.

 

EDUCATION:                    

Minimum Associate Degree in Accounting with Bachelor of Science Degree in Accounting preferred. Five years’ experience in hotel or country club accounting.

 

COMPENSATION: $70,000-$90,000
